To end this year and greet the new year at the same time, I played this well-known traditional Scottish music ‘Auld Lang Syne’ with Standing Symmetry Piano, known to have been written (poems collected) by Robert Burn and composed by William Shield in the 18th century. The song is also used as a melody of the previous national anthem that was sung before the official one nowadays. ‘Standing Symmetry Piano’ is a way of playing the piano through which upper and lower body balance and left and right body balance can be achieved. While standing, bending knees and keeping your spine straightened makes your lower body strong, your spine keep fit, and your upper body more relaxed and free, which can lead to better piano playing.

*Lyrics of “Auld Lang Syne”

Should auld acquaintance be forgot,
and never brought to mind ?
Should auld acquaintance be forgot,
and auld lang syne?

For auld lang syne, my dear,
for auld lang syne,
we’ll take a cup o’ kindness yet,
for auld lang syne.

And surely ye’ll be your pint-stowp !
and surely I’ll be mine !
And we’ll tak a cup o’ kindness yet,
for auld lang syne.

For auld lang syne, my dear,
for auld lang syne,
we’ll take a cup o’ kindness yet,
for auld lang syne.
